Historical Perspectives: From Open Surgery to Tissue Preservation

Historically, the approach to surgery was defined by need and accessible technology.

Before the breakthrough of current imaging and specialized instrumentation, surgeons often had no alternative but to perform large, open incisions to gain adequate visibility and access to the operative site.

While lifesaving, these methods often left patients with significant postoperative pain, lengthy recoveries, and the risk of complications such as infections or chronic muscle weakness.

The transition began with the development of laparoscopic surgery in the late 20th century—a minimally invasive technique that allowed for internal visualization with a tiny camera inserted through small incisions.

As modern technology progressed, the recognition grew among surgeons that muscle preservation could lead to greater benefits.

muscle-conserving techniques, first introduced in orthopedics and cardiovascular surgery, were soon adopted in abdominal, gynecological, and oncological interventions, as well as others.

Heart and Thoracic Surgery: Minimizing Cardiac Trauma

Cardiothoracic surgery has also benefited significantly from micro-invasive methods.

Procedures such as valve repairs and coronary news artery bypass grafting (CABG) have traditionally required large incisions and extensive dissection of muscle tissue.

At this time, surgeons are increasingly utilizing minimally invasive techniques that incorporate small incisions and advanced instruments to access the heart and its environs.

The incorporation of robotic-assisted platforms in cardiothoracic surgery has additionally enhanced these operations.

Often, the robotic platform supplies the precision needed to execute gentle maneuvers on the beating heart, reducing complication probabilities and accelerating recovery.

A comparative study published in the Annals of Thoracic Surgery found that patients undergoing minimally invasive valve repairs had lower rates of postoperative atrial fibrillation and shorter hospital stays compared to those who underwent conventional surgery.

General and Gynecologic Practices: Boosting Patient Outcomes.

Within the field of general and gynecologic surgery, minimally invasive techniques have reformed procedures including gallbladder removals, hernia repairs, and hysterectomies.

This transition to limited incisions and muscle conservation not only diminishes visible scarring but also lessens postoperative pain and the likelihood of complications.

As an instance, laparoscopic cholecystectomy—performed through small incisions for gallbladder removal—has become widely recognized as the standard of care.

Patients obtain quicker recovery and are able to recommence normal activities almost right away after the procedure.

In gynecology, the implementation of muscle-preserving methods has led to improved outcomes for women undergoing complex procedures including myomectomies and pelvic floor repairs.

A review of clinical outcomes in a leading medical journal noted that minimally invasive gynecologic surgeries result in lower rates of infection and blood loss, along with improved cosmetic outcomes.

Such positive changes both enhance patient contentment and contribute to superior overall health outcomes.

Challenges and Limitations: A Realistic Perspective.

Despite the numerous advantages, micro-invasive and muscle-sparing techniques are not without challenges.

One substantial challenge is the significant learning curve involved in these advanced methods.

A demanding training regimen and significant experience are prerequisites for surgeons to perform these methods as effectively as traditional techniques.

Significant initial investments in both technology and training can impede the adoption of these methods in resource-limited contexts.

Furthermore, these techniques are not suitable for every patient.

In cases where extensive disease or anatomical complexities are present, traditional open surgery may still be the safest and most effective option.

Surgeons must carefully assess each case, balancing the potential benefits of minimally invasive techniques against the specific needs of the patient.

In addition, technical issues play a significant role.

Even with state-of-the-art equipment, there can be instances where the operative field is limited, or unexpected complications arise, necessitating conversion to an open procedure.

These scenarios, while relatively rare, highlight the importance of having a versatile surgical team that is prepared to adapt to changing circumstances.
